Join us as we discuss how journalists in the Washington D.C. area are utilizing Facebook for their reporting and storytelling. We'll discuss some best practices and hear from journalists who are using Facebook to engage their readers, find sources, and experiment with innovative storytelling on the platform. 6:30-7:00 p.m. Networking reception 7-7:35 p.m. Presentation: "Facebook & Social Journalism" by Vadim Lavrusik, Facebook 7:35-8:20 p.m. Panel discussion with Ian Shapira, Washington Post; Mandy Jenkins, Huffington Post; Bryan Monroe, CNN; Laura Amico, Homicide Watch. 8:20-8:40 p.m. Panel Q&A 8:30-9 p.m. Networking Socialize: Check in to Mary Graydon Center on Facebook.
